Antwerp, Belgium · Neighborhood Guide
The area around Antwerp's spectacular Central Station — Europe's most beautiful railway station — and the adjacent Diamond District. Urban, well-connected, and full of international food.

Who Lives in Centraal Station / Diamantwijk?
Professionals who commute to Brussels, diamond trade workers, and those who want maximum transport access.

Other Neighborhoods in Antwerp
Zuid (South Antwerp)
Higher-EndAntwerp's most fashionable quarter — the Royal Museum of Fine Arts, designer boutiques, trendy restaurants, and a vibrant gallery scene. The Saturday morning Exotic Market on Oudevaartplaats is a local institution.
Zurenborg
Mid-RangeA hidden gem of Art Nouveau and eclectic architecture — Cogels-Osylei is one of Europe's most beautiful residential streets. Quiet, leafy, and increasingly popular with young families.
Borgerhout / Dam
Budget-FriendlyMulticultural, diverse, and the most affordable inner-city district. A rapidly evolving neighbourhood with new creative spaces and a strong community feel.
